PRODUCT & SERVICE RANGE


A) SMOKE CUM WATER TUBE BOILERS:-
Capacity                        :    0.5 to 20 Tones/hr F&A 100°C
Pressure                       :    10 to 36 Bar(g) on Request.
Fuel                                :    Baggage, Furnace Oil/LHS/LDO Coal, Wood, Lignite, Agro-waste, Natural Gas & Biogas.
  Temperature           :    Saturated or Super-Heated Up to 445° C.
Design                          :    Three Pass Wet Back, Three Pass Semi Wet Back, Three Pass Dry Back.
Code                             :    I.B.R./ISO R831 BS 2097
Furnace                        :    Cylindrical or Water walled for low grade fuel.
Combustion :    Automatic/Manual as per Fuel & Fluid Bed
Equipments                :   on request.
Supply                          :  Package Skid mounted.

B) WATER TUBE BOILERS:-
*Capacity              :    6 to 50 Tones/Hr. F & A 100°C
*Pressure              :    10 to 72 Bar (g) on request.
*Temperature      :    485°C Super-Heated.
*Fuel                      :    Baggage, Coal, Wood, Lignite, any other Agro-waste.
